**Postmortem timeline — Farelight pricing experiment**

14:22 — On-call paged after checkout conversions dropped sharply on the Farelight platform. Investigation showed the ticket-pricing experiment had begun serving the treatment price to 100% of traffic instead of the intended 10% split, due to a misconfigured rollout flag pushed earlier that afternoon. Experiment was halted at 14:41 and prices reverted. The deploy responsible was identified by the token recorded below.

session token of fadug-hahap = htk3_554

Break-glass access: Fernbriar circuit breaker override

The Fernbriar gateway trips a circuit breaker when the upstream Moorcastle API exceeds error thresholds, halting all outbound calls. In a genuine emergency, an operator may force the breaker closed via the override console. This requires unsealing the break-glass vault, and every use is logged and reviewed within one business day. Access is limited to the on-call rotation and the duty manager. The recovery passphrase for the break-glass vault follows below.

vault phrase of yaguf-hahaf = druath-holix

CHECKLIST — Validator plugin system (Corvette release). New folks: before sign-off, confirm each third-party validator loads under the Hollybrook plugin host, passes the schema conformance suite, and fails closed on version mismatch. Run the smoke harness twice; flaky loads mean a registry cache issue, not your change. Log results in the release sheet. Attach the verification artifact keyed to the build token printed below.

pipeline stamp: htk6_fb364c

## Ratterly Tax Cache — Release Checklist

Before shipping, flush the Ratterly tax-rate lookup cache in staging and verify jurisdiction entries repopulate within five minutes. Stale entries cause checkout mispricing; do not release if any region shows a hit age over 24 hours. Production flush requires a change ticket and runs region-by-region, never globally. Validation queries and the flush tooling guide are maintained on the page below.

wiki page, kahog-hahig: https://vault.zemvargrid.internal/display/deploy/repo/settings/merge_requests/job/settings/6f3b933774dbc5320a4daa18